The Halloween fun will kick off with a truly ghoulish Overnight Ghost Hunt on 23rd October at Bacup Royal Court Theatre. The ghost hunt will led by mediums and investigators from Lancashire Hauntings and promises to be an experience not to forget - the theatre has had numerous ghost sightings over the years. Adults only for this event! Other Halloween events aimed at adults are the Halloween Party at The Original Coach and Horses (come in fancy dress!)  and The Halloween Ball at Sunnybank Day Centre, both on October 28th.

There are also a range of spooky themed events and activities for kids to beat half-term boredom this year, starting with the Halloween Ghost Train from The East Lancashire Railway on October 30th. The ghost train is a fantastic option if you need to keep kids entertained for a couple of hours, as there are lots of Halloween attractions along the journey. Kids can also enjoy a Family Halloween Party on October 31st at The Riverside, which will feature fun and games for all ages! Take part in apple bobbing, scary mask making, story telling and dancing at the Skeleton's Ball on October 31st, organised by The Boo.
